body {
	margin: 0;
	padding: 0;
	font-family: Arial, Helvetica, sans-serif;
	color: #3b1e50;
	font-size: 12px;
	background-image: url(../images/bg.jpg);
	background-repeat: repeat-x;
	background-color: #e6e0ee;
	background-attachment: fixed;
}

* {
padding:0;
margin:0;
border:none;
}


div,ul,h1,h2,h3,h4,h5,form,img {
	margin:0;
	padding:0;
	list-style-type: none;
}
input, textarea, select {
	border: 1px solid #e8e8e8;
	font-size: 12px;
}
.border {
	border: 1px solid #c7c7c7;
}

 p {
	margin:0;
	padding:5px 0;
	text-align: justify;
}
img {
	border: 0;
	padding: 0;
	margin: 0;
}


.relative {
position:relative;
}

a:link,a:visited {
	text-decoration:underline;
	color:#0a62bd;
	font-size: 11px;
}

a:hover {
text-decoration:none;
}

.margin {
margin:auto;
}


.pad-style-t {
	padding-top: 15px;
}

.pad-style-t-i6 {
	padding-top: 15px;
}
.pad-style-r {
	padding-right: 15px;
}
.pad-style-b {
	padding-bottom: 15px;
}
.pad-style-l {
	padding-left: 15px;
}
a.link1:link, a.link1:visited {
	background-image: url(../images/bullate.gif);
	background-repeat: no-repeat;
	padding-left: 14px;
	background-position: 1px 6px;
}



.float {
float:left;
}

.floatR {
float:right;
}

.clear {
	clear:both;
	font-size: 1px;
}
.floated_img_right {
	float: right;
	padding-left: 10px;
}

.floated_img_left {
	float: left;
	padding-right: 10px;
}

.main {
	width: 970px;
	margin: auto;
}
.topmain{
	width: 970px;
	margin: auto;
	
/*	position:relative; 
	top:-0px;
	padding-bottom:120px;*/
}

.topmain1{
	width: 970px;
	margin: auto;
}
.main-down{
	width: 970px;
	margin: 0px auto auto auto;
}

.main-down1{
	width: 970px;
	margin: auto;
}
.top-fix {
	position:inherit;
	width:970px;
	background-image:url(../images/bg.jpg);
	background-attachment: scroll;
	padding-top: 20px;
 }
 
.top-fix1 {
	width:970px;
	padding-top: 20px;
 }

.logo-box {
	padding: 1px 1px 20px 1px;
}

.logo   {
	display:block;
	float:left;
	margin:0;
	padding:0;
}


/*top login with  (juhi style)*/

.login-wth{
  width: 420px;
  height: auto;
  float: right;
  padding-top: 10px;
}

.online-user-with{
  width: 420px;
  height: auto;
  float: right;
  padding-top: 5px;
}
.online-user {
	color: #F2CB47;
	font-size: 14px;
	font-family: "trebuchet MS";
	font-weight: bold;
	text-align: right;
	padding-bottom: 13px;
}

.online-buttons{
	padding:0 0 25px 0;
}

.online-buttons .bttns{
	padding-left:20px;
	float:right;
}
.login_txt{
	width: auto;
	height: auto;
	color: #f2cb47;
	font-size:11px;
	float:left;
	padding-top: 15px;
	padding-right: 5px;
	padding-bottom: 5px;
	padding-left: 5px;
}
.login_txt1{
	width: auto;
	height: auto;
	color: #f2cb47;
	font-size:11px;
	float:left;
	padding-top: 4px;
	padding-right: 5px;
	padding-bottom: 5px;
	padding-left: 5px;
}
.login_support{
	width: auto;
	height: auto;


	float:left;

	padding-left: 10px;
}
.txtfield-wth{
   width: 106px;
   height: 17px;
    color: #585858;
  font-size:11px;
   float:left;
}
.txt-field{
	width: 106px;
	height: 17px;
	border: 1px solid #fbd34a;
	background: #e9d594;
	color: #361f49;
	font-size: 11px;
}
.frgt-pswrd{
	width: 300px;
	height: auto;
	padding-top:15px;
	float: right;
	border: 0px solid #FFFFFF;
}
a.password-link:link, a.password-link:visited{
	color: #f2cb47;
	font-size: 11px;
	text-decoration: underline;
}
a.password-link:hover{
 font-size: 11px;
text-decoration: none;
}
.new-user{
	background: #f2cb47;
	font-size: 11px;
	color: #5d26a3;
	font-weight: bold;
	text-align:center;
	float: left;
	width: 67px;
	height: 16px;
	text-decoration: none;
	display: block;
}
.vkbuttt{
margin-top:15px;
width: 67px;
float:left;
}
a.new-user:link, a.new-user:visited{
	background: #f2cb47;
	font-size: 11px;
	color: #5d26a3;
	padding: 1px;
	font-weight: bold;
	text-decoration:none;
	text-align:center;
}
a.new-user:hover{
	background: #5d26a3;
	padding: 1px;
	font-size: 11px;
	color: #fff;
	font-weight: bold;
	text-decoration:none;
	text-align:center;
}

/*top login with  (juhi style)*/
.box1  .box1-center {
	background-image: url(../images/box1_center.png);
	height: 345px;
	float: left;
	padding: 10px 0 0 0;
}
.advertisement-box {
	width: 224px;
}
.welcome-box {
	width: 690px;
}
.heading1-inner {
	padding-left: 10px;
}

.heading1-center  {
	background-image: url(../images/heading1-center.png);
	height: 25px;
	float: left;
	font-family: "trebuchet MS";
	font-size: 14px;
	font-weight: bold;
	color: #e6c147;
	padding: 3px 0 0 10px;
	width: 89%;
}

.heading2{
	margin:auto;
	width:89%;
}
.heading2-center  {
	background-image: url(../images/heading1-center.png);
	height: 25px;
	float: left;
	font-family: "trebuchet MS";
	font-size: 14px;
	font-weight: bold;
	color: #e6c147;
	padding: 3px 0 0 10px;
	width: 87%;
}
.advertisement-thumbs{
	text-align:center;
}

.advertisement-thumbs a:link, .advertisement-thumbs a:visited{
	margin:18px 0;
	display:block;
}
.white-box .white-box-center {
	float: left;
	background-color: #ECE7F1;
	height: 271px;
	width: 96%;
	padding: 10px 0;
}
.fotter .fotter-center {
	background-image: url(../images/fotter-center.png);
	height: 67px;
	float: left;
	width: 96%;
	padding: 10px 5px 0 5px;
}

.footer-left{
	width: 700px;
	height: auto;
	padding-top:10px;
	line-height: 20px;
	float: left;
	font-size: 11px;
	color: #e6c147;
}

.footer-left a:link, .footer-left a:visited{
	margin:0 10px;
	text-decoration:none;
}

.footer-left a:hover{
	text-decoration:underline;
	color:#d7a1ff;
}
.aks{
  float: right;
  padding-top:14px;
}
.box2 .box2-middle {
	background-image: url(../images/box2-middle.png);
}
.white-box1 {
	margin: auto;
	width: 939px;
	padding: 10px 0;
}
.white-box1 .white-box1-middle {
	background-color: #ECE7F1;
	padding: 0 10px;
}


.white-box2 {
	margin: auto;
	width: 672px;
	padding: 10px 0;
}
.white-box2 .white-box2-middle {
	background-color: #ECE7F1;
	padding: 0 10px;
}

.white-box3 {
	margin: auto;
	width: 672px;
	padding: 10px 0;
}
.white-box3 .white-box3-middle {
	background-color: #ECE7F1;
	padding: 20px 40px;
}



.box3{
	width:708px;
 }
.box3 .box3-middle {
	background-image: url(../images/box3-middle.png);
}

.box4{
	width:244px;
	float:left;
}
.box4 .box4-middle {
	background-image: url(../images/box4-middle.png);
}

.list-nav {
	padding: 10px 0 0 12px;

	
}
.list-nav li{
	padding: 4px 0;

	
}
.list-nav  a:link, .list-nav a:visited {
	background-image: url(../images/left-nav-bg.png);
	display: block;
	height: 20px;
	width: 199px;
	font-family: "trebuchet MS";
	font-size: 13px;
	text-decoration: none;
	font-weight: bold;
	color: #222121;
	padding: 3px 0 0 10px;
}

.list-nav  a:hover{
	background-image: url(../images/left-nav-hover.png);
	color: #fff;
}
.chat-group {
	font-size: 11px;
	color: #424242;
}
.textarea-chat {
	width: 98%;
	height: 121px;
	padding:5px;
	border: 1px solid #cccccc;
	font-size: 11px;
	font-family: tahoma;
}
.list-chat {
	width: 100%;
	height: 50px;
	border: 1px solid #cccccc;
}
.select-smilies {
	background-color: #FFFFFF;
	border: 1px solid #cccccc;
	height: 80px;
	width: 360px;
	padding:5px
}
.select-smilies h2 {
	font-size: 12px;
	font-family: "trebuchet MS";
	color: #724891;
 	border-bottom: 1px solid #cccccc;
 }
.select-smilies .smily-icon {
	padding-top: 5px;
	width:350px;
}

.select-smilies .smily-icon img {
	margin: 4px 0 4px 4px;
}
.chat {
	padding: 10px;
}

.chat .time {
	font-size: 11px;
	color: #747474;
	font-style: italic;
}
.chat .chating .name {
	color: #d35900;
}

.chat  .chating {
	color: #6186bc;
	font-size: 11px;
}
.inner-spacing {
	padding: 50px;
}

.bodytxt1 {
	font-family: "trebuchet MS";
	font-size: 15px;
	font-weight: bold;
	color: #000080;
	padding: 18px 0 10px 15px;
}
.bodytxt2 {
	font-size: 13px;
	font-weight: bold;
}
.bodytxt3 {
	color: #4D3361;
}
.offer-box {
	font-family: "trebuchet MS";
	font-size: xx-large;
	font-weight: bold;
	background-color: #4C3260;
	color: #E6C147;
	padding: 10px;
	text-align: center;
	width: 70%;
	margin: auto;
	border: 5px solid #E6C147;
}
.offer-box a:link, .offer-box a:visited {
	font-size: xx-large;
	text-decoration: none;
	color: #E6C147;
}
.bellow-bg {
	background-image: url(../images/sub-tab-bg.png);
	height: 26px;
}



.bodytxt4 {
	font-family: "trebuchet MS";
	font-size: 22px;
	font-weight: bold;
}
.bodytxt5 {
	color: #666666;
	font-weight: bold;
}
.bodytxt6 {
	font-size: 10px;
}
.list1 {
	list-style-type: disc;
 	padding-left:10px;
 }
 
 

.iso-img
{
	float:right;
	margin-top:20px;
}

.errRedText
{
	color: Red;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

.all-caps{
	text-transform: uppercase;	
}

.tabs{
	background-color:#996600;
	margin-bottom:30px;
	background-image: url(../images/tab-bg.png);
	height: 33px;
}


.tabs li {
	float: left;
}


.tabs li a:link, .tabs li a:visited{
	background-image:url(../images/tab-bg.png);
	background-position:left top;
	background-repeat:repeat-x;
	color:#5D26A3;
	display:block;
	float:left;
	font-family:"trebuchet MS";
	font-size:12px;
	font-weight:bold;
	height:25px;
	margin:0;
	padding:8px 10.7px 0;
	text-decoration:none;
	text-transform:uppercase;
}

.tabs li a:hover{
	background:#311843 url(../images/c-hover.html) no-repeat scroll 0;
	color:#E0BB46;
	display:block;
	float:left;
	height:22px;
	margin-top:3px;
	padding:5px 10.7px 3px;
	text-decoration:none;
}

.tabs .active-tab a:link, .tabs .active-tab a:visited{
	background:#311843 url(../images/c-hover.html) no-repeat scroll 0;
	color:#E0BB46;
	display:block;
	float:left;
	height:22px;
	margin-top:3px;
	padding:5px 10.5px 3px;
	text-decoration:none;
}



.tabs .subtab {
	background-image:url(../images/sub-tab-bg.png);
	color:#E3BE46;
	padding:8px 9.5px 0 4.5px;
	height:20px;
	background-position: center bottom;
 }

.tabs .subtab a:link, .tabs .subtab a:visited{
	color:#E3BE46;
	font-weight: bold;
	padding:8px 9.5px 0;
	text-decoration:none;
	font-size: 12px;
	font-family: "trebuchet MS";
 }


.tabs .subtab a:hover{
	color:#d0a5f1;
}
.subtab  a.active-sub-tab:link, .subtab  a.active-sub-tab:visited {
	color: #d0a5f1;
}

.img-pos-down {
	vertical-align:bottom;
}

.img-pos-up{
	vertical-align:top;
}

.testimonials p{
	background-image: url(../images/star.jpg);
	background-repeat: no-repeat;
	padding-left: 20px;
	background-position: 0px 6px;
}


.lin-hig1{
	line-height:20px;
}

.manage-pic{
	float: left;
	border: 3px solid #F9F7FB;
	margin-right: 4px;
}

